Former Proud Boys leader Enrique Tarrio says he met with Trump in Florida
- Enrique Tarrio, the ex-head of the Proud Boys group, met with President Donald Trump at Mar-a-Lago in Florida on a recent Saturday evening.
- Tarrio served about three years of a 22-year prison sentence for seditious conspiracy linked to the January 6, 2021, Capitol attack before Trump pardoned him.
- Tarrio and his mother were invited by a member of Trump’s club and introduced to the president during dinner, leading to a brief conversation.
- Tarrio described the encounter as a “great conversation” and quoted Trump saying, “I love you guys” and “Oh, you’re that guy.”
- Trump’s pardon cut short Tarrio’s sentence amid a broader clemency for nearly 1,600 people charged in connection with January 6.
